Chelsea solar home tour taking place Saturday, Oct. 6

There are 13 sites in the Chelsea area that are part of the Michigan Solar Homes Tour taking place Saturday, Oct. 6 from 10 a.m.-4 p.m.

The tour is free and it’s self-guided. Stop by the Chelsea District Library to pick up a name tag, brochure and a map to the homes.

“There is a wide variety of solar photovoltaic installations, passive solar design, wind, and geothermal — all renewable energy derived from the sun whether direct or indirect,”according to information about the event.

Plus, Jet’s Pizza is offering discounts on pizza and drinks for solar tourists who register at the library.

Those interested can browse the homes at their leisure and talk to homeowners about their systems that produce renewable energy derived from the sun in one form or another, according to information about the event.
